Welcome to the Chalkline team! Quick orientation for the weekly sync: Chalkline is our school timetable solver, and most of our churn lately is in the constraint engine. Deploys go out Tuesdays after the sync wraps. To push a build you'll need the staging deploy key from Priya's handoff doc — paste it into your local keyring before your first release. For reference, here is the current key.

deploy key for kahof-kadup: bky19_YDnVAD7xLc2m2mMUEyR

### TideBoard Widget — Authentication

The TideBoard widget fetches predictions from the internal Moonpull service. All requests are server-side; the key never reaches the browser. Scope is read-only, limited to the `tides.forecast` endpoint. Rotation is enforced every 90 days via the Keywheel scheduler. Rate limit: 120 requests per minute per key, enforced at the gateway. Audit logs capture key fingerprint, not the key itself. For review purposes, the active Moonpull key is recorded immediately below.

app token of tagug-hahaf = kto2_9v

SQL linting — Quarrel project. All .sql files run through Squint before merge. Rules: uppercase keywords, no SELECT *, explicit JOIN conditions, trailing semicolons required. Violations block CI; don't override. Rule config lives in the sealed settings vault on the build host. If CI reports the vault as locked, unseal it using the passphrase below.

unlock words, fawig-bagef: olidor-holir-istox-holath-tamys-quenion-giliel

Handover note — Inkline PDF renderer (Tomas → Brie), cc support team

Renderer is stable on v3.1. Known quirks: long line items wrap badly on A5 templates; currency symbols need the extended font pack; retries are safe, rendering is idempotent. Support can re-trigger failed invoices from the queue panel — no engineering ticket needed. If the template store shows as locked (happens after pod restarts), use the recovery flow in the admin panel rather than paging us. It will prompt once; enter the recovery passphrase:

unlock words, fafog-yagap: julvan-rusix-rusdor-quenath-drumir-wenir-sileth-julael-aldion-julael-frador-giliel-tameth-ulador